9Cr2Mo Chemical Composition
It is normally produced via the process flow of EAF electric arc furnace melting + LF ladle refining + VD vacuum degassing + forging + finishing + non-destructive testing, to ensure the purity and performance of the material.
| C | Si | Mn | Cr | Mo | P/S |
| 0.85~0.95% | 0.25~0.45% | 0.20~0.35% | 1.70~2.10% | 0.20~0.40% | ≤0.025% |
Spheroidizing Annealing (Softening)
Heat to 790–810°C, hold isothermally at 650–670°C, followed by furnace cooling.
Quenching
Full quenching: Heating at 810–850°C.
Induction hardening: Heating at 900–930°C.
Tempering
Low-temperature tempering is generally performed at 130–170°C to relieve stress and maintain high hardness (60–65 HRC).

Typical Application
Roll manufacturing——primary application
It is used for cold rolling work rolls, backup rolls and straightening rolls, and is widely applied in plate and strip cold rolling mills.
Cold work dies
Precision blanking dies, cold heading dies, cold extrusion dies, punches, coining dies, etc.
Wear-resistant parts
Mechanical components requiring high wear resistance and high precision, such as measuring tools, cutting tools, feed nozzles and so on.

Delivery condition
9Cr2Mo forged round steel is generally delivered in the annealed condition with a hardness of ≤HB 229 .
Diameter range: Φ100 mm to Φ800 mm.
Length: Customizable as required, with a range of 1 to 10 meters.
Supply form: black surface or bright machined bars after turning processing.
